Today we will learn about myopia, a common disease of the eyes.  I. Why is myopia?  The eye uses the lens to image distant things on the retina, and when looking at near things, the muscles around the eye need to squeeze the lens to refocus the imaging position on the retina. As a result of eye fatigue, the ciliary muscle that squeezes the lens spasms and does not return to its original state for a while. When you look at things in the distance again, you will be imaged in front of the retina, making things blurry, which is called myopia. However, the eyes can recover after a period of rest, and this myopia is called pseudomyopia. But the eyes do not get rest for a long time, self-regulation function is reduced, making the lens slowly become convex, thickening, the front and rear diameter of the eye becomes longer, the eye can not be normal imaging, so the line into the true myopia. As a pathological change, true myopia is irreversible, we can only try to prevent myopia by adjusting our eye habits: 1, a good reading environment Do not read in direct sunlight or dim light to reduce the stimulation of the eyes.  2, correct study posture hand an inch away from the tip of the pen, chest a fist away from the edge of the table, eyes a foot away from the book, to reduce the use of eyes at close range.  3, proper rest in reading, studying, working for a long time with the eyes should be every thirty to forty minutes eye relaxation. You can look at the sky or things in the distance, which will help a lot in preventing myopia.  4, often do eye exercises Eye exercises are a set of health exercises to protect the eyes since school, spend a few minutes every day to do the correct eye exercises can effectively relieve the pressure around the eyes and nerves to prevent myopia.  Tips: People who are already nearsighted can effectively reduce the growth of myopia by wearing glasses with the right prescription. If you squint without glasses, you will put pressure on your eyes to further deepen myopia, and may cause astigmatism.
